Sony LED TVs primarily use LED-backlit LCD display technology, which delivers bright visuals, vibrant colours, and detailed contrast. Many models are enhanced with Sony’s X-Reality PRO and HDR (High Dynamic Range) for improved clarity and depth. This technology ensures a sharper and more lifelike viewing experience, making Sony LED TVs suitable for movies, gaming, and everyday entertainment across different lighting conditions.
Yes, many Sony LED TVs come equipped with X-Reality PRO, a powerful picture processing technology that enhances clarity by upscaling every pixel. It analyses each frame and refines textures, contrast, and colour to deliver sharper and more detailed images. This feature is especially useful for improving the quality of standard-definition content, ensuring a more immersive viewing experience on larger screens.
No, HDR support is not available on all Sony LED TV models. While many mid-range and premium Sony LED TVs offer HDR (High Dynamic Range) for improved contrast and colour depth, some entry-level models may not include this feature. When buying a Sony LED TV, it is important to check the specifications to ensure HDR support is included, especially if you want enhanced picture quality for movies and gaming.
